A refrigerator is one of the most essential appliances in any household. It preserves food, keeps beverages cool, and plays a crucial role in daily life. Given its importance, ensuring that your fridge remains in optimal working condition is a priority. While standard manufacturer warranties cover a fridge for a limited period, many consumers consider an extended warranty plan for fridge purchases to provide long-term protection. This article explores whether investing in such a plan is worth it, what it covers, and key factors to consider before making a decision.
An extended warranty is a service contract that provides additional coverage beyond the manufacturer’s warranty. Most refrigerators come with a one-year warranty covering manufacturing defects and faulty parts. However, once this period expires, repair costs fall on the owner. An extended warranty plan for fridge owners offers continued protection, covering repair costs and sometimes even replacement.
These plans vary in duration, coverage, and price. Some are offered by manufacturers, while third-party providers also sell comprehensive protection plans. The objective of an extended warranty is to give peace of mind to consumers, knowing that their investment is protected against unexpected breakdowns.
Coverage depends on the provider and the type of plan purchased. Typically, an extended warranty includes:
Mechanical Failures: Coverage for issues with essential components such as the compressor, thermostat, and condenser.
Electrical Problems: Protection against electrical malfunctions that may cause the fridge to stop working.
Parts and Labor: Costs associated with repairing or replacing defective components.
Power Surge Protection: Some plans include coverage for damages caused by power fluctuations.
Refrigerant Refill: If a leak occurs, the warranty may cover refrigerant refills.
It is crucial to read the terms and conditions carefully, as some warranties exclude cosmetic damage, accidental breakage, or improper usage-related issues.
Investing in an extended warranty plan comes with several advantages, particularly for expensive refrigerators with advanced features. Here are some of the main benefits:
Fridge repairs can be costly, especially when major components fail. A compressor replacement alone can cost hundreds of dollars. An extended warranty eliminates out-of-pocket expenses for covered repairs, making it a financially wise choice.
Knowing that repair costs are covered provides peace of mind. If a malfunction occurs, you can have it fixed without worrying about unexpected expenses. Some providers even offer doorstep repair services, making the process hassle-free.
Once the manufacturer’s warranty expires, you are responsible for any repair costs. An extended warranty ensures continued coverage, safeguarding your appliance for additional years.
Modern refrigerators come with digital displays, AI-driven temperature control, and advanced cooling technologies. Repairs for such models can be expensive and complicated. An extended warranty ensures that you do not face high repair bills if issues arise.
While extended warranties provide benefits, there are some downsides to consider before purchasing one.
Extended warranties come at a price, and not all consumers may find them necessary. If your fridge is reasonably priced and has a strong track record of durability, the added expense might not be justified.
Some extended warranty plans have exclusions that may render them less useful. Damage due to misuse, neglect, or improper maintenance may not be covered. It’s essential to read the fine print before signing up.
If you purchase a refrigerator from a reputable brand known for durability, you may never need an extended warranty. Some models rarely experience issues, making the extra cost unnecessary.
Some extended warranties require a service fee or deductible when a repair is requested. This can add to the overall cost and reduce the financial benefits of the plan.
To determine whether an extended warranty is worth it, consider the following factors:
Compare the price of the extended warranty with potential repair expenses. If repairs are likely to cost less than the warranty itself, it may not be a good investment.
Research the fridge model’s reliability and track record. If it has consistently high customer ratings and low failure rates, an extended warranty might not be necessary.
Carefully review the warranty’s inclusions and exclusions. Ensure it covers the most common issues faced by refrigerators.
Choose a reliable warranty provider with positive customer feedback. Read reviews to ensure the company honors claims efficiently.
If you use and maintain your fridge properly, the risk of malfunction decreases. Regular cleaning, avoiding overloading, and ensuring proper ventilation can prolong its lifespan.
The decision to buy an extended warranty plan for fridge protection depends on several factors, including the appliance’s cost, expected lifespan, and repair history. For budget-friendly models with a strong reliability record, an extended warranty may not be necessary. However, for high-end refrigerators with complex features, investing in additional coverage can be a smart choice.
Ultimately, the key is to weigh the costs against the benefits. If peace of mind, convenience, and protection from costly repairs matter to you, an extended warranty could be a worthwhile investment.
